The Cure 09/12/85
Wembley Arena, London, UK
Set I
The Baby Screams
Play For Today
A Night Like This
Primary
Kyoto Song
The Blood
The Hanging Garden
Charlotte Sometimes
Inbetween Days
Let's Go To Bed
The Walk
Push
Screw
One Hundred Years
A Forest
Sinking

Encore 1:
Close to Me
Boys Don't Cry

Encore 2:
Six Different Ways
At Night

Encore 3:
Three Imaginary Boys
10.15 Saturday Night
Killing An Arab
Forever

Line-up: Robert Smith, Simon Gallup, Porl Thompson, Boris Williams, Laurence Tolhurst.

Intro: The Glove - Relax
